The Defense Logistics Agency awarded a firm-fixed-price contract to Frazier Aviation Inc. (CAGE 23162) for the procurement of two aircraft skin components, identified by NSN 1560006735233, at a total value of $13,500.00, with award issued on July 16, 2026 under solicitation SPE4A7-26-T-264F. The work is to be performed at the contractor’s facility in San Fernando, California, with inspection and acceptance occurring at the origin. Delivery is scheduled to be completed within 280 days after issuance of the delivery order, and the contract includes specific FOB terms referencing F.O.B. ORIGIN, though the order form suggests potential ambiguity with F.O.B. DESTINATION. The item is subject to stringent packaging and marking requirements under MIL-STD-2073-1E and MIL-STD-129, mandating robust four-corner protection, specific cushioning materials, unit container code F9, and the inclusion of “Product Verification Test Samples - Do Not Post to Stock” on all packaging. Unique Item Identification (UII) compliance is required under MIL-STD-130 using Data Matrix barcodes compliant with ISO/IEC 15434 Format Indicators 05, 06, or 12, and preservation must adhere to Method Code 10 for dry/cold storage without additional materials. The contract mandates full compliance with federal acquisition regulations including quality standards per FAR 52.246-2 and 52.246-11, ISO 9001:2015 quality management, adherence to hazardous material labeling under 29 CFR 1910.1200, and electronic invoicing via Wide Area WorkFlow (WAWF) using the Invoice 2in1 format. Several mandatory clauses are incorporated, including Federal Acquisition Supply Chain Security Act Orders, Equal Opportunity provisions for veterans and individuals with disabilities, Combating Trafficking in Persons, Paid Sick Leave under EO 13706, Minimum Wage compliance under EO 14026, and antiterrorism training.
